What Does Neurology?

Neurology is the medical specialty centered around the diagnosis and treatment of diseases of the brain, spinal cord, peripheral nerves, and muscles. A trained neurology provider uses a combination of physical assessment, imaging, and lab work to identify what is happening within the nervous system.

Mechanically, the neurology process starts from a careful evaluation of the patient's symptoms, history, and prior test results. The clinician then carries out a systematic evaluation that assesses mental clarity, nerve response, and physical control. Based on those findings, additional tools such as MRI, CT scans, nerve conduction studies, or EMG testing may be requested to support clinical decision-making.

What sets this specialty apart is the specificity demanded at every stage. Brain and nerve issues can overlap in symptoms, and missing a key detail can delay treatment by months. Neurology Questions and Answers

How much time does a neurology evaluation typically take?

A comprehensive initial neurology consultation typically takes around an hour or more, relative to what your history involves. Follow-up visits are generally shorter and usually run around half an hour depending on what needs to be reviewed.

Is a neurology appointment physically difficult?

Your first neurology appointment is not physically demanding for most patients. The neurological examination involves testing reflexes, sensation, and movement. When additional tests are needed, certain tests like EMG or spinal fluid analysis may involve brief sharp sensations, but nothing is done without your understanding and consent.

How soon do patients get results from a neurology evaluation?

Timelines vary on what tests were ordered. Some findings are available immediately, while advanced tests like brain imaging or spinal studies may require a few business days. East Coast Injury Clinic providers will reach out without delay when findings are available.

What conditions does neurology manage?

Neurology addresses a broad spectrum of conditions. Common examples include migraines, epilepsy, multiple sclerosis, Parkinson's disease, neuropathy, disc-related nerve pain, concussion recovery complications, memory and cognitive decline, sleep disorders with neurological components, and tremor and coordination problems.

How regularly will I need neurology follow-up visits?

How often you come in is determined by your condition and how it responds to treatment. People with stable conditions require visits every quarter to half-year, while patients with more complex neurological issues may come in every four to six weeks. Your neurology provider will recommend a visit frequency appropriate to your case.
